What is EUR/JPY on MT5?

EUR/JPY on MT5 represents the euro against the Japanese yen, a major forex pair known for its liquidity and moderate volatility. For Canadian traders, this pair is traded as a CFD, with pip values calculated in USD—a standard lot (100,000 units) yields approximately $9.50 per pip depending on the current exchange rate. For example, a trader in Ottawa with a $5,000 account might trade 0.1 lots, where each pip move equals about $0.95. On MT5, you can analyze the pair using advanced tools like Fibonacci retracements and moving averages, all denominated in your USD base currency. The tick value is smaller than major pairs like EUR/USD, making spread costs critical for profitability. A typical trade from the capital: buying EUR/JPY at 158.00 with a stop-loss 20 pips away risks $19 at 0.1 lots, aligning with a 1-2% risk rule. Brokers like AvaTrade offer competitive spreads as low as 0.3 pips during peak hours, reducing entry costs. Understanding pip values in USD helps Canadian traders manage risk precisely, especially with 1:500 leverage amplifying both gains and losses. MT5's one-click trading and real-time charts make it ideal for executing EUR/JPY strategies during the London-NY overlap.

Best trading times - EUR/JPY from Canada

For Canadian traders in UTC+0, the best times to trade EUR/JPY on MT5 align with the London session open at 08:00 local time. This is when European economic data releases often trigger volatility, making spreads wider initially. The optimal window is 13:00-16:30 UTC+0, which corresponds to the overlap of the London and New York sessions. During this period, liquidity peaks, spreads narrow to their lowest levels, and price action becomes more predictable for scalping. Ottawa-based traders should focus on this window for EUR/JPY, as it offers the best balance of movement and cost efficiency. Avoid trading during the Asian session (00:00-08:00 UTC+0) when spreads are typically higher due to lower volume. By scheduling your trades between 13:00 and 16:30, you maximize the benefit of tight spreads from brokers like AvaTrade.

Key economic events - Canada

Key economic events affecting EUR/JPY for Canadian traders include European Central Bank (ECB) rate decisions, typically at 12:15 UTC+0, and Japan's GDP releases at 23:50 UTC+0. The Eurozone CPI data at 09:00 UTC+0 influences euro strength, while Bank of Japan (BoJ) statements at 03:00 UTC+0 impact the yen. For Ottawa traders, these events align with local times: ECB at 12:15, BoJ at 03:00, and US Non-Farm Payrolls at 12:30 UTC+0 on Fridays. The London session open at 08:00 UTC+0 often sees reaction to earlier Asian data. Trade balance reports from Germany at 07:00 UTC+0 can cause short-term volatility. Schedule your trades around these releases to capture breakouts or avoid slippage. Using an economic calendar on MT5 helps track events in real-time.

Execution & slippage - Canada

Execution quality for EUR/JPY on MT5 in Canada depends on broker technology and market conditions. During the 13:00-16:30 UTC+0 overlap, slippage is minimal due to high liquidity, but news events can cause momentary gaps. Brokers like AvaTrade and FP Markets offer ECN or STP execution, reducing requotes and ensuring your orders fill at or near the requested price. For Ottawa traders, a stable internet connection is crucial—latency above 50ms can increase slippage during fast markets. Slippage typically ranges from 0.1 to 0.5 pips on EUR/JPY, but with low-spread brokers, it's often less than 0.2 pips. Always use limit orders instead of market orders during volatile periods to control execution price. MT5's built-in slippage settings allow you to define acceptable deviation, protecting your strategy from adverse fills.

Risk management - Canada

Risk management for Canadian traders trading EUR/JPY on MT5 should start with a defined account size in USD, such as $5,000. Apply the 1-2% risk rule: never risk more than $50-$100 per trade. For example, with a 20-pip stop-loss on 0.1 lots, each pip is ~$0.95, so risk is $19—well within limits. Use MT5's built-in stop-loss and take-profit tools to automate exits, especially during the 13:00-16:30 UTC+0 window when volatility spikes. Diversify across timeframes and avoid over-leveraging at 1:500, as small moves can wipe out accounts. Ottawa traders should also monitor USD exposure, as EUR/JPY is influenced by dollar strength indirectly. Regularly review your risk-reward ratio, aiming for at least 1:2. Brokers like AvaTrade provide negative balance protection, a safety net for volatile markets.

Scam warnings - Canada

Scams targeting Canadian traders seeking low EUR/JPY spreads on MT5 often involve fake brokers promising unrealistic spreads or bonuses. Watch for unregulated firms claiming FCA/ASIC registration but lacking proof—always verify on official regulator websites. Common tactics include phishing emails offering 'exclusive' low spreads or pressure to deposit via untraceable methods. In Canada, scams also involve clone websites of legitimate brokers like AvaTrade. To verify, check the broker's license number on FCA's register or ASIC's database. Never share your MT5 login details, and use only brokers from this list. If a deal seems too good, it likely is—stick with regulated, transparent brokers.
